The Bills-Chief rivalry has reached trilogy status in the 2024 NFL Playoffs and Paramount+ will stream all of the action. These two clubs have had memorable postseason moments over the last three season with their magnum opus, known as 13 Seconds, coming in the 2021 AFC Divisional Round.
Since Mahomes and Allen have taken over their respective teams, the Chiefs are 2-0 against Buffalo in postseason play. Both of their wins were at home, however, today’s game will be played at Highmark Stadium. The last time these two teams met in the playoffs, the 13 Seconds game was born and is widely considered one of the greatest NFL games ever.
